lua笔试题及答案.docxVIP

  • 1
  • 0
  • 约4.99千字
  • 约 10页
  • 2026-05-22 发布于湖南
  • 举报

lua笔试题及答案

一、单选题(每题1分,共20分)

1.在Lua中,以下哪个关键字用于定义一个函数?()

A.funcB.functionC.defD.lambda

【答案】B

【解析】Lua中使用function关键字定义函数。

2.下列哪个Lua语句用于退出循环?()

A.breakB.exitC.stopD.quit

【答案】A

【解析】Lua中使用break语句退出循环。

3.在Lua中,如何访问数组中的第一个元素?()

A.array[0]B.array[1]C.array[2]D.array[-1]

【答案】B

【解析】Lua数组索引从1开始。

4.下列哪个Lua操作符用于字符串拼接?()

A.B.+C...D.

【答案】C

【解析】Lua中使用..操作符进行字符串拼接。

5.在Lua中,如何判断一个变量是否为nil?()

A.var==nilB.var===nilC.var==falseD.varisnil

【答案】A

【解析】Lua中使用==操作符判断变量是否为nil。

6.下列哪个Lua语句用于条件判断?()

A.if/elseB.whileC.forD.switch

【答案】A

【解析】Lua中使用if/else语句进行条件判断。

7.在Lua中,如何定义一个全局变量?()

A.localvarB.varC._G.varD.globalvar

【答案】B

【解

文档评论(0)

1亿VIP精品文档

相关文档